<p>This position is eligible for the Education Debt Reduction Program (EDRP), a student loan payment reimbursement program. You must meet specific eligibility requirements per VHA policy and submit your EDRP application within four months of appointment. Program Approval, award amount (up to $200,000) & eligibility period (one to five years) are determined by the VHA Education Loan Repayment Services program office after review of the EDRP application. Former EDRP participants ineligible to apply.</p> <p>This is an OPEN CONTINUOUS ANNOUNCEMENT and will remain open until April 17, 2026. The initial cut-off date for referral of eligible applications will be February 19th, 2026, with subsequent cut-off dates every 2 weeks. Eligible applications received after that date will be accepted on an ongoing basis and qualified candidates will be considered as vacancies become available.</p> <p>VA offers a comprehensive total rewards package. VHA Physician Total Rewards.</p> <p>Recruitment Incentive (Sign-on Bonus): Approved.</p> <p>Education Debt Reduction Program (Student Loan Repayment): Learn more.</p> <p>EDRP Authorized: Former EDRP participants ineligible to apply for incentive. Contact V21CCOEEDRP@va.gov, the EDRP Coordinator for questions/assistance</p> <p>Work schedule: Full-time. Schedule will be determined by supervisor.</p> <p>Pay: Competitive salary, annual performance bonus, regular salary increases</p> <p>Paid Time Off: 50-55 days of paid time off per year (26 days of annual leave, 13 days of sick leave, 11 paid Federal holidays per year and possible 5 day paid absence for CME)</p> <p>Retirement: Traditional federal pension (5 years vesting) and federal 401K with up to 5% in contributions by VA</p> <p>Insurance: Federal health/vision/dental/term life/long-term care (many federal insurance programs can be carried into retirement)</p> <p>Licensure: 1 full and unrestricted license from any US State or territory</p> <p>CME: Possible $1,000 per year reimbursement (must be full-time with board certification)</p> <p>Malpractice: Free liability protection with tail coverage provided</p> <p>Contract: No Physician Employment Contract and no significant restriction on moonlighting</p> <p>VA Sierra Nevada HCS has a high-quality cancer care program with a multidisciplinary committee coordinating between all programs providing cancer-related services. The system's R&D program is actively outreaching for opportunities to offer novel cancer treatments through clinical trials with VA's Precision Oncology Programs, VA's National Oncology Program, and the National Cancer Institute. We have locally-initiated research portfolios that are impacting key research and clinical priorities in the Veterans Health Administration. Our clinician scientists are recognized regional and national leaders influencing cancer care quality and access to care. We are seeking an oncologist who will be interested in contributing to our robust cancer care initiatives.</p> <p>General Description</p> <p>The Oncology Physician is assigned to the VA Sierra Nevada Health Care System, Medical Service, providing comprehensive, efficient, compassionate, high-quality healthcare to all patients, functioning as a member of the inter-disciplinary team providing clinical care to the patients at VASNHCS in inpatient setting. As a Oncology Physician, the responsibilities include providing medical evaluation and directing overall management of patients in collaboration with other members of health care team. Supervision and education of Internal Medicine Residents and medical students from University of Nevada, School of Medicine, is required.</p> <p>Functions/Scope</p> <ul> <li>Participate in an effective clinical program with attention to patient outcome indicators. </li><li>Practice within the scope of assigned privileges. </li><li>Comply with the bylaws, rules and regulations of the facility and agency. </li><li>Meet medical staff criteria for initial appointment and reappointment, including ongoing CME. </li></ul> <p>Administrative</p> <ul> <li>Comply with prescribed record keeping practices in accordance with the rules, regulations and bylaws. </li><li>Comply with prescribed information security policy and procedures. </li><li>Interpersonal relationships - works effectively with patients, families, staff, coworkers and other health care professionals. </li><li>Participates in Medical Service educational activities and scheduled meetings. </li><li>Will have opportunity to lead clinical trials and research with protected research time. </li><li>Comply with assigned Peer Reviews and maintaining quality assurance standards. </li><li>Complete all assigned health record reviews, peer reviews, MAOs, etc., within the identified timeframes. </li></ul>
